The Department is dedicated to reducing gun violence in Austin, West Garfield Park, Back of the Yards and Brighton Park. Outreach workers – many of whom have lived experience as victims of gun violence and as formerly criminal justice involved – respond to shootings and homicides and reach out to those at the center of gun violence in our communities, build relationships, and work to support healing and address conflict through nonviolent means, including de-escalation and mediation.
